I'm going to go out on a limb and say the next 'holy grail' show will pop up sooner than we all expect. Just like Jonas said, we've had stuff fall into our laps totally unexpectedly over the years.
Mountain View 04 was obtained at random when the taper contacted Mark and offered it to him.
Kings College, Palladium 01 (as well as She Couldn't and Plaster demos) popped up on eBay.
Camden 04 was totally unknown to us only a short time before we released it.
MFR was thought to have possibly been lost before we got it.
The London workprint was a surprise addition in trying to obtain MFR.
As far as I'm concerned, the only footage at this point which has 'holy grail' status is the Xero show, and that's not even 100% confirmed/documented.
